What’s in a Name?

Imagine trying to remember a string of numbers instead of the catchy website names we use every day. Wouldn't that be a nightmare? Think about it: every time you wanted to visit www.example.com, you'd have to remember—and painstakingly type—its numerical equivalent, say, 192.0.2.1. Talk about a disaster waiting to happen, right? This is where DNS swoops in like a superhero, translating those hard-to-remember numbers into something a bit more user-friendly.

You see, DNS serves one crucial purpose: to translate domain names into IP addresses. While your brain can easily recall “www.google.com,” the truth is, your computer finds the numerical address essential for communicating with servers.

This translation might seem like a small feat, but it’s the backbone of how we navigate the vast digital landscape. And yes, it’s happening in the blink of an eye! So next time you hop online, a little nod to DNS is in order.

The Internet’s Phonebook

If you’ve ever glanced at your phone’s contacts list, you know that a simple name can lead to crucial information. That’s precisely how DNS functions for the internet! When you type in a web address, it's as if you’re looking up a friend’s name to find their number.

Here's the thing: the minute you hit enter, DNS acts like that oh-so-handy phonebook, listening for your request. It quickly finds the IP address that corresponds with your chosen domain name and reroutes your request to the correct server hosting the website. Your digital experience remains seamless, allowing you to do everything from streaming your favorite series to discovering new recipes without the headache of memorizing a string of numbers.

Common Misconceptions

Now, let’s clear up a few bones of contention. While many people might think that DNS manages IP addresses directly, that’s a common mix-up. Assigning IP addresses falls to another key player: DHCP, or Dynamic Host Configuration Protocol.

Sure, it might all sound complicated, but envision it like orchestrating a concert. DNS is the conductor by directing the traffic, while DHCP sets the stage by ensuring every device gets its unique spot. And security? That’s a whole different ballgame, usually involving firewalls and antivirus measures.

Optimizing Network Performance: Not Just DNS’s Roll

Now you might be wondering, does DNS play a part in optimizing network performance? Well, it has its fingers in the pie, but let’s not get carried away. DNS can help improve load times through caching and provide redundancies during peak times—but it's not the main player in the optimization arena.

Network performance optimization often requires a combination of strategies. Sure, DNS might contribute, but think of it as one tool among many in the toolkit. Firewalls, load balancers, and server configurations also play pivotal roles in creating that seamless web experience.
